went wrong or went right with this film let's go over the reviews well right now it's sitting at a 60% on Rotten Tomatoes and this of course right now is coming from the Rotten Tomato critics this is not the audience score just the critic score but here's what some of the critics say some very interesting comments in here one of them Alexander Harrison says it seems like Todd Phillips targeted filad do directly at the audience who got a little too into Joker and made it to antagonize them that is quite an interesting thing to say it almost sounds like if you liked the character in the movie for the first Joker then this one you're not going to like another comment from Rory doerty says it is not that this version of The Joker Is inherently wrong but it is uninteresting please let us be done with this I specifically mentioned those two comments first because it does sound like the Joker that we met in the first film we're going to get a different version of him in the second film which begs the question why the first one was a massive success why not double down on what you did make him the same and just simply continue the story and here's another extremely interesting comment from Luke Hicks his review States it's not that the film is so crazy that you have to see it in fact what's crazy about it is that it isn't rather that few have ever had a platform like Phil and wien Phoenix to fool with expectations of the masses so blatantly this makes me believe that whatever they have advertise this film to be and whatever we expect it to be based off of the first film it is completely not that however he did give it a score of a B minus so not a terrible score and on the other hand there are a lot of comments that think that this change is kind of good Brian Viner from Daily Mail UK said the film is audaciously different in style from the original not quite as electrifying but bold and Brilliant all the same and he gave it a four out of five Raphael Abraham who is a top critic States Joker still has a trick up its sleeve even a serious subtext the best moment comes late on in an incendiary Scene It seems like for every bad comment you get you do get a good comment but the problem is the bad comments seem to be more impactful than the good ones for example a top critic Richard Lawson said said it's startingly dull a pointless procedural that seems to disdain its audience Jordan Farley says part courtroom movie part Behind Bars romance filet ad do is an unconventional musical sequel that fails to hit the high notes but at the same time we do get comments like this from Jeffrey McNab overall filad do is just as edgy and disturbing as its Forerunner replicating the idea of modern American cities as terrifying powder kaks perpetually on RS review that the sequel takes place 2 years after the events of Joker leaving Arthur Fleck awaiting his competency hearing so basically they're going to decide if this man is insane or sane if Arthur's found sane his trial will commence and the death penalty is on the table so his lawyer Maryann Stewart tries to prove it wasn't Arthur who killed all those people it was a separate personality who calls himself Joker but even Arthur doesn't seem so sure all he knows is that there's another init Lee quinzel who loves Joker very much she even saw a TV movie they made about Arthur a whole bunch of times and yes based off of everything that I've read and seen Lady Gaga's character's name is Lee quinzel not Harley but Lee go ahead and let me know how you feel about that in the comments But continuing with the plot Arthur is wasting away in Arkham state hospital he meets Lee who devotes herself to him he goes on trial and the is he a dual personality or just a criminal debate unfolds and here come some big spoilers a verdict is reached a fateful bomb explodes the end and we'll touch on this a bit more in just a bit but even The Hollywood Reporter elaborates a bit by
